Recognizing Bail Bonds
In the lawful process, bail bonds work as an important mechanism that allows people billed with criminal offenses to protect their release from safekeeping while awaiting test. A bail bond is basically a monetary guarantee provided by a 3rd celebration, typically a bail bondsman, which ensures that the charged will certainly appear in court at the marked times. When a judge sets a bond amount, it mirrors the severity of the fees and the perceived trip danger of the defendant.
People who can not afford the complete bail amount might turn to bondsman, who charge a non-refundable cost, generally around 10% of the overall bail. This cost compensates the bail bondsman for presuming the risk of the offender potentially falling short to appear in court. If the offender does not comply with court looks, the bondsman might employ different methods to find and capture the person.
Bail bonds play an important duty in the criminal justice system by balancing the civil liberties of the accused with the requirement to ensure public security and court honesty. Understanding the auto mechanics of bail bonds is vital for any individual browsing the complexities of the legal landscape.

Alternatives to Bail Bonds
Various choices to standard bail bonds exist within the legal framework, each offering distinct systems for pretrial release. One such choice is launch on recognizance (ROR), where defendants pledge to show up in court without the demand for monetary bail. This choice is often offered to people regarded low-risk, advertising fairness in the justice system.
One more option is making use of monitored release programs, which involve checking offenders through check-ins with a pretrial services policeman. These programs might include problems such as time limits or digital monitoring, guaranteeing conformity and minimizing trip threat.
Additionally, some jurisdictions execute diversion programs that concentrate on rehab instead than corrective actions. Defendants may join social work or counseling as a problem of their launch, resolving underlying concerns while decreasing imprisonment.
